Hi Team i few questions can anyone send me the answers?

1.using macros what is not possible in qlikview with respect to varaiables?

2.Amultimode slider values has to be set from a macro .write syntax?

3.Turning on what feautre enables the developer to use the 'customformatcell' feautre?

4.what change is recquired for a function written in macro windows so that it is accessable from script?

Hi,

* By turning on  Design grid from Design tab you can enable Custom formatting.

*Using Macro you need to select a Value range in order to set multimode.

*Using Macro you can make all the changes based on the requirement we can tell what is possible and what is not possible

*For accessing the macro u need to rite some thing like this in the script:

     LET CreateFolder = CreateFolder();

Createfolder() is the macro what u have created.

But using macro is not the rite option in QV bec it poss lot of issue, try to avoid macro
